Output d11753e523a35348eec69f50bc77afcb01b668747ad8fffd7bfd1b1a33f2f7a2:3

value
99000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bf66bb587419eaff20fa20de87bcbb9b001dc366 OP_EQUALVERIFY OP_CHECKSIG
address
1JT38a9VwXcUgz57KBkfoeSm2quqQSPRRa
transaction
d11753e523a35348eec69f50bc77afcb01b668747ad8fffd7bfd1b1a33f2f7a2
spent
true